Understanding the Multiplier and Risk Management
The multiplier is the central element of the game, representing the potential return on your initial bet. It begins at 1x and increases continuously as the airplane ascends. The longer the plane stays airborne, the higher the multiplier climbs, and consequently, the larger your potential winnings. However, this increase is not guaranteed to continue indefinitely. At any moment, the plane can "crash," and any bets that haven't been cashed out are lost. Therefore, understanding the odds and developing a sound risk management strategy are crucial for consistent success. Many players find themselves caught in the excitement, chasing continually higher multipliers, which can lead to impulsive decisions and ultimately, substantial losses. A calculated approach, based on pre-determined exit strategies, is far more likely to yield positive results.
Effective risk management isn't about eliminating risk entirely; it's about controlling it. One popular strategy involves setting a target multiplier. This is a pre-defined point at which you will automatically cash out, regardless of how tempting it might be to continue. Another approach is to use a percentage-based cash-out, where you withdraw a portion of your bet at a lower multiplier to guarantee a profit, and then allow the remaining portion to ride for a chance at a larger payout. This "partial cash-out" feature, available on some platforms, allows for a balanced approach, mitigating risk while still maintaining the potential for substantial gains. Furthermore, it’s vital to only wager amounts you can afford to lose, treating the game as entertainment rather than a source of income.
Common Risk Management Mistakes
One of the most frequent mistakes players make is attempting to recoup losses by increasing their bet size after a crash. This "martingale" approach can quickly deplete your bankroll, as losses can accumulate rapidly. Similarly, chasing higher multipliers without a pre-determined exit strategy is a recipe for disaster. The thrill of the potential payout can cloud judgment, leading to impulsive decisions that override rational thought. Another mistake is failing to understand the platform's features, such as auto-cash-out options or betting history analysis tools. Utilizing these functionalities can significantly improve your gameplay and enhance your overall experience. Avoiding these common pitfalls is essential for preserving your capital and maximizing your chances of long-term success.

The Psychology of the Crash Game
The appeal of the crash game isn’t solely based on the potential for financial gain; it’s also deeply rooted in psychological factors. The anticipation of the crash and the adrenaline rush of watching the multiplier climb create a highly addictive experience. The near-misses, where the plane nearly crashes before you cash out, can be particularly compelling, reinforcing the belief that with a little more patience, a larger payout could have been achieved. This phenomenon, known as the “gambler’s fallacy,” can lead to irrational decision-making and increased risk-taking. It’s important to be aware of these psychological biases and to approach the game with a rational and objective mindset.
The game also taps into the human desire for control. Players may feel a sense of agency in choosing when to cash out, believing that they can outsmart the system. However, it’s crucial to remember that the outcome is largely determined by chance. A skilled player isn’t necessarily one who consistently predicts the crash; rather, it’s someone who effectively manages their risk and avoids falling prey to emotional impulses. Furthermore, the social aspect of the game, with features like live chat and leaderboards, can further enhance its addictive potential. Players may feel pressured to compete with others, leading to impulsive bets and reckless behavior.
